treaty
noun trea·ty \ˈtrē-tē\
: an official agreement that is made between two or more countries or groups
plural treaties
Full Definition of TREATY
1
: the action of treating and especially of negotiating
2
a : an agreement or arrangement made by negotiation: (1) : private treaty (2) : a contract in writing between two or more political authorities (as states or sovereigns) formally signed by representatives duly authorized and usually ratified by the lawmaking authority of the state b : a document in which such a contract is set down

Origin of TREATY
Middle English trete, from Anglo-French treté, from past participle of treter to discuss, treat
